## 3.2.0 — LiftSim setting renamed

`DISPATCH_KEY` is now `LIFTSIM_DISPATCH_TOKEN` to match the other LiftSim vars. Old name still read until 4.0, with a deprecation warning at startup. Update env files on all sim hosts before upgrading. The new variable must be set as follows:

secret setting of tajof-bahif: COURIER_KEY3=65d

Quick heads-up on Pinwheel UI versioning: we cut a minor release every sprint, and anything touching component props needs a changeset file in the PR. No changeset, no merge — the bot will nag you. Majors are rare and go through the design council first. The full policy, with examples of what counts as breaking, lives on the internal page below.

wiki page, bahip-yahip: https://grafana.qirvanlabs.corp/browse/display/projects/cc3a1b9dbfc9

# Capacity Note: Graphlet Visualizer

Welcome aboard! Graphlet renders dependency graphs in-browser, and big monorepos can hit ~200k edges, which melts laptops. We cap node counts and pre-collapse clusters server-side before shipping JSON. Plan worker pool size off peak concurrent renders, not averages — mornings spike hard.

The current production knobs are set as follows.

tuning table, kawep-tawif:
CAPS = {
    "olidor": 80,
    "belion": 7,
    "quenys": 225,
    "druox": 839,
    "fraath": 482,
}

Briefing — Loyalty Programme Overhaul (Leadership Review)

Short version for finance: the old Brightpoints scheme is costing more than it returns, and redemption at the Calverton branches is lopsided. The proposed replacement, tentatively called Orbit Rewards, trims breakage risk and simplifies accrual. Modelling looks decent but assumptions need your scrutiny. Before Friday's review, take note of the direction leadership has set out below.

management briefing: Only 7 of the 120 pilot accounts renewed Ralael, so a churn review is set for January 1.